plant like a professional with these extra expert techniques

  • Score the roots | After removing the plant from the grower pot, use a sharp knife or spade to score the root system all around the root ball. This facilitates the movement of fresh root growth in the soil.
  • Remove any bindings | In the case of trees/shrubs, remove any strings or bindings from around the trunk so it does not become girdled, cut, or otherwise damaged as it grows.
  • Peel back burlap | When it comes to balled and burlapped (B&B) plants, remove or peel back at least the top one-third of burlap when planting, and keep this area of the root ball above soil level.
  • Boost with Iron | During Step 4, add a dose of Iron-tone® for an extra boost of iron that will promote deep green foliage.
  • Focus the fertilizer | If planting evergreens or acid-loving trees & shrubs, use Holly-tone® in place of more all-purpose Plant-tone® during Step 4.
  • Maintain watering routine | Water deeply and thoroughly at a rate of one inch of water, once per week, until established.
